12-year-old Dallas ISD boy accused of sexually assaulting girl

7

The Dallas ISD is investigating an alleged school bus incident last week in which a 12-year-old boy forced a 12-year-old girl to perform a sexual act on him. The girl also claims that she has been sexually assaulted on the bus on more than one occasion. The incident allegedly happened in the morning on the way to Robert T. Hill Middle School, which both students attend.
